Radiation and Immunotherapy for Pancreatic Cancer

PDAC - Pancreatic Ductal Adenocarcinoma

Treatments studied

Part of Cancer, Digestive system clinical trials.

This trial tests if adding radiation and an immunotherapy drug (serplulimab) to standard chemotherapy can help people with pancreatic cancer that has come back or spread. It is for those who haven't had prior treatment for advanced disease.

Summary written for real people, not researchers, by Clin2.

Phase
Phase 3
Enrollment
198 people
Ages
18 years to 75 years
Study type
Interventional

Who can take part

  • You must have pancreatic cancer that has spread or come back and cannot be surgically removed.
  • You must not have had any prior chemotherapy or radiation for advanced disease, or if you had treatment after surgery, it was more than 6 months ago.
  • You must be between 18 and 75 years old.
  • You must have at least one tumor that can be measured on a scan and is suitable for radiation.
  • You must have a maximum of 10 metastases (spread areas) outside the primary tumor, with the largest no bigger than 10 cm.
